

Joyful Noise: A Night of Restoration, Witness, and Love
Joyful Noise was a community gathering rooted in music, truth, and lived experience. Hosted by Allies for Humanity in collaboration with Beyond Me Ent, this night centered dignity, relationship, and the voices of our unhoused neighbors. What you’ll find here is not a performance, but a record of witness.
What Joyful Noise Was
Joyful Noise brought together neighbors, artists, and allies to pause, listen, and remember our shared humanity. Through music and storytelling, we created space for restoration not through fixing, but through presence.

Creative Collaboration: Beyond Me Ent
Joyful Noise was co-created with Beyond Me Ent, a collective of artists committed to using music, storytelling, and creative expression as tools for empowerment and humanitarian impact.
Through this collaboration, TK was invited to step fully into their role as a DJ and co-creator, weaving sound, story, and presence to help illuminate the lived experiences of our neighbors. Together, we used music not as background, but as a bridge — amplifying voices, grounding the space, and holding what needed to be witnessed.
Beyond Me Ent created a parallel home for Joyful Noise, extending the reach of the event through creative storytelling and aligned pathways for support. Their work reflects the same values that guide Allies for Humanity: dignity, reciprocity, and belief in the power of people to show up for one another.
